One of the most prominent and accessible avenues for passive crypto earnings is staking. Think of it like earning interest in a traditional savings account, but with the added potential for higher yields and the exciting dynamism of the crypto market. Staking involves locking up a certain amount of a cryptocurrency to support the operations of a blockchain network. Many cryptocurrencies, particularly those utilizing a Proof-of-Stake (PoS) consensus mechanism, rely on stakers to validate transactions and secure the network. By participating in staking, you are essentially delegating your computational power (or, more accurately, your capital) to the network. In exchange for this vital service, you receive rewards, typically distributed in the form of newly minted coins or transaction fees.

The beauty of staking lies in its relative simplicity. Once you've acquired a cryptocurrency that supports staking, the process often involves a few clicks through a reputable exchange or a dedicated wallet. You choose the amount you wish to stake, and the platform handles the technical intricacies of connecting you to the network’s staking pool. The duration for which you lock your assets can vary, from a few days to several months, and the Annual Percentage Yield (APY) you can expect will depend on factors like the specific cryptocurrency, network conditions, and the staking provider. Some cryptocurrencies offer particularly attractive APYs, sometimes reaching into the double digits, though it's always wise to approach such high figures with a healthy dose of due diligence.

However, staking isn't without its considerations. The primary risk is the volatility of the underlying asset. If the price of the cryptocurrency you've staked plummets, the value of your staked holdings and the rewards you receive can diminish significantly, potentially outweighing the staking rewards themselves. There's also the aspect of lock-up periods. Some staking arrangements require you to commit your funds for a fixed duration, meaning you can't access them even if the market takes a downturn and you wish to sell. This illiquidity is a trade-off for potentially higher rewards. Furthermore, choosing a reliable staking platform or wallet is paramount to avoid security risks. Reputable exchanges and well-established staking services generally offer a good level of security, but the decentralized nature of crypto means users always bear some responsibility for safeguarding their assets.

Beyond staking, the landscape of passive crypto earnings expands into the exciting realm of yield farming and liquidity provision. These strategies, often intertwined within DeFi protocols, offer even more sophisticated ways to generate returns by actively contributing to the functioning of decentralized applications. Imagine a decentralized exchange (DEX) like Uniswap or SushiSwap. These platforms facilitate the trading of various cryptocurrencies without a central intermediary. To enable seamless trading, they rely on liquidity pools – pools of assets supplied by users. When you deposit a pair of cryptocurrencies into a liquidity pool, you become a liquidity provider (LP).

In return for providing this crucial liquidity, you earn a share of the trading fees generated by that pool. The more trading activity there is, the more fees you accumulate. This can be a very lucrative passive income stream, especially for pairs with high trading volumes. But the rewards don't stop there. Many DeFi protocols incentivize liquidity providers further by offering additional tokens as rewards, often referred to as "liquidity mining" or "yield farming." This means you can earn both trading fees and newly issued governance tokens, which can themselves accrue value or grant you voting rights within the protocol.

Yield farming, in essence, is the practice of strategically moving your crypto assets between different DeFi protocols to maximize returns. This often involves pooling your assets into liquidity pools, staking the resulting LP tokens, or lending your crypto to lending protocols. It's a more active form of passive income, requiring more research and active management as you navigate the ever-evolving DeFi ecosystem. The potential for high APYs is often significantly greater in yield farming compared to simple staking, but so are the risks.

The complexity of smart contracts, the possibility of impermanent loss in liquidity pools, and the risk of protocol exploits or rug pulls are all significant factors to consider. Impermanent loss occurs when the price ratio of the two assets you've deposited into a liquidity pool changes significantly after you deposit them. While you still earn trading fees, the value of your assets in the pool might be less than if you had simply held them separately. Yield farming often requires a deeper understanding of blockchain technology, smart contract security, and the intricate economic models of various DeFi protocols. It’s a space where knowledge is power, and a well-informed strategy can lead to substantial passive income, while a misstep can result in considerable losses.

One such method is crypto lending. In the traditional financial world, lending money to others is a cornerstone of income generation. In the crypto realm, this concept is replicated through decentralized lending platforms. These platforms act as intermediaries, connecting individuals who want to earn interest on their crypto holdings (lenders) with those who need to borrow crypto assets (borrowers). As a lender, you deposit your cryptocurrency into the platform’s smart contract. Borrowers then access these funds, typically by providing collateral in the form of other cryptocurrencies.

The interest rates you earn as a lender are determined by the supply and demand dynamics for each specific cryptocurrency on the platform. If there's high demand for borrowing a particular coin and limited supply available, the interest rates offered to lenders will be higher. Conversely, if more people are looking to lend than borrow, rates will be lower. These rates can be variable, fluctuating with market conditions, or in some cases, fixed for a specific lending period. The appeal of crypto lending lies in its straightforwardness: you deposit your assets, and they begin earning interest. Many platforms allow you to withdraw your funds at any time, offering greater flexibility than some fixed-term staking arrangements.

However, the risks associated with crypto lending, while potentially lower than yield farming, are still present. The primary concern is platform risk. Decentralized lending platforms, while designed to be secure, are not immune to smart contract vulnerabilities or hacks. If the platform is compromised, lenders could lose a portion or all of their deposited assets. Another consideration is counterparty risk. While most reputable platforms utilize over-collateralization to mitigate borrower default, there's always a theoretical risk that a borrower might fail to repay their loan, leading to potential losses for lenders if the collateral isn't sufficient to cover the outstanding debt. Finally, market volatility remains a factor, as the value of your lent assets can decrease even as they are earning interest.

Another fascinating, and often overlooked, avenue for passive income is through interest-bearing crypto accounts. While these may sound similar to traditional savings accounts, they operate within the crypto ecosystem, often facilitated by centralized exchanges or specialized platforms. These accounts allow you to deposit certain cryptocurrencies and earn a fixed or variable interest rate on them. The platforms offering these services typically aggregate user deposits and lend them out to institutional borrowers, hedge funds, or use them in other yield-generating strategies to provide the advertised interest rates.

The allure of these accounts is their simplicity and accessibility. For many, it’s the easiest way to start earning passive income with their crypto, requiring minimal technical knowledge. However, it's crucial to understand that these accounts often involve a degree of centralization. You are entrusting your assets to a third party, which introduces custodial risk. If the platform experiences financial difficulties, regulatory issues, or a security breach, your deposited funds could be at risk. Therefore, thorough research into the reputation, security measures, and financial stability of any platform offering interest-bearing accounts is absolutely vital before committing your assets.

Finally, for the more technically inclined or those looking to support the underlying infrastructure of the crypto world, running a masternode or a validator node can be a path to passive earnings. Masternodes are special nodes in certain blockchain networks that perform advanced functions beyond simply validating transactions, such as instant transactions or private transactions. Running a masternode typically requires a significant investment in the network's native cryptocurrency as collateral, along with the technical expertise to set up and maintain the node. In return, masternode operators receive regular rewards. Similarly, in Proof-of-Stake networks, becoming a validator node operator involves staking a substantial amount of cryptocurrency and actively participating in network consensus, earning rewards for your service. These options offer potentially high returns but come with a higher barrier to entry in terms of capital and technical proficiency.

At the heart of this flow are the digital assets themselves – cryptocurrencies like Bitcoin and Ethereum, but also increasingly, a diverse array of tokens representing everything from stablecoins pegged to fiat currency to fractional ownership of real estate, art, or even intellectual property. These aren't physical objects to be held, but rather entries on a distributed ledger, secured by cryptographic principles. When we talk about "money flow" on the blockchain, we're discussing the movement of these digital entries from one digital wallet to another.

This movement is initiated by a transaction. A user decides to send a certain amount of a digital asset to another user. This intention is then broadcast to the network, becoming a pending transaction. This is where the magic of decentralization truly shines. Instead of a central authority verifying and approving the transaction, a distributed network of computers, often called miners or validators, works to confirm its legitimacy. They do this by solving complex computational puzzles or by staking their own assets as collateral, depending on the blockchain’s consensus mechanism.

Once a transaction is verified, it’s bundled together with other verified transactions into a “block.” This block is then cryptographically linked to the previous block, forming the “chain” that gives blockchain its name. This chaining process is what creates the immutable and transparent ledger. To alter a past transaction, one would have to not only change that block but also all subsequent blocks, a feat that is computationally infeasible on a sufficiently decentralized network. This inherent security is a cornerstone of the trust that underpins blockchain money flow.

However, the elegance of blockchain money flow extends far beyond simple peer-to-peer transfers or exchange-based trading. The advent of smart contracts, self-executing contracts with the terms of the agreement directly written into code, has opened up a universe of possibilities. These are lines of code that automatically execute when predefined conditions are met, facilitating complex financial operations without the need for intermediaries. Imagine a loan that’s automatically disbursed when collateral is deposited and automatically repaid with interest when the loan term expires. This is the power of smart contracts in action, creating automated and trustless money flows.

Decentralized Finance, or DeFi, is perhaps the most vibrant manifestation of this automated money flow. DeFi platforms leverage blockchain technology and smart contracts to recreate traditional financial services – lending, borrowing, trading, insurance – in a decentralized manner. This means that instead of interacting with a bank, you might interact directly with a decentralized lending protocol, where your deposited assets are used to fund loans, and you earn interest based on predefined smart contract rules. The money flow here is direct, transparent, and often more efficient, cutting out layers of intermediaries.

The evolution of blockchain money flow has also seen the rise of Non-Fungible Tokens (NFTs). While cryptocurrencies are fungible (one Bitcoin is interchangeable with another), NFTs are unique digital assets that represent ownership of a specific item, whether it's digital art, a virtual collectible, or even a tweet. The flow of money associated with NFTs is not just about buying and selling the token itself, but also about royalties embedded in the smart contract, ensuring creators receive a percentage of future sales. This introduces a new dimension to digital asset flow, one that recognizes and rewards unique ownership and provenance.

The concept of tokenization further expands the potential of blockchain money flow. Essentially, any asset, be it tangible or intangible, can be represented as a digital token on a blockchain. This allows for fractional ownership, increased liquidity, and easier transferability of assets that were previously illiquid or difficult to divide. The remittance market, for instance, has been a prime beneficiary. Traditionally, sending money across borders involved significant fees and lengthy processing times, especially for smaller amounts. Blockchain-based money transfer services can facilitate near-instantaneous and significantly cheaper transactions. A worker sending money home to their family can now do so with a fraction of the cost and time, directly impacting household economies and fostering greater financial stability for those who need it most. This is a direct manifestation of efficient and accessible money flow.

Furthermore, the transparency inherent in blockchain money flow offers novel solutions for combating corruption and enhancing accountability. In areas like aid distribution or supply chain management, tracking the flow of funds on a blockchain can provide an irrefutable audit trail. Donors can verify that their contributions reach their intended recipients, and businesses can ensure ethical sourcing and transparent dealings with partners. This immutable record-keeping mitigates opportunities for fraud and builds a higher level of trust among stakeholders.

The rise of Decentralized Autonomous Organizations (DAOs) is another fascinating development directly tied to blockchain money flow. DAOs are organizations governed by code and community consensus, rather than a hierarchical management structure. Members, often token holders, can propose and vote on initiatives, with funds managed automatically by smart contracts. The money flow within a DAO is dictated by transparent governance protocols, allowing for community-driven investment, project funding, and resource allocation. This represents a paradigm shift in organizational structure and capital management.
